| | SLO | ENG | Cookies and privacy

Bigger font | Smaller font

Search the digital library catalog Help

Query: search in
search in
search in
search in
* old and bologna study programme

Options:
  Reset


31 - 40 / 138
First pagePrevious page12345678910Next pageLast page
31.
Uporaba programskega jezika TypeScript za razvoj sodobnih spletnih rešitev
Nejc Korošec, 2018, undergraduate thesis

Abstract: V diplomskem delu je predstavljen skriptni programski jezik TypeScript, ki ga uporabljamo za ustvarjanje sodobnih spletnih aplikacij. Na začetku naloge je razložen namen in pomen skriptnih jezikov. V drugem delu sledi podrobna predstavitev programskega jezika TypeScript, opisane so najpomembnejše lastnosti in funkcionalnosti jezika. Sledi primerjava s skriptnim jezikom JavaScript, kjer na primerih ugotovimo, kateri je primernejši za uporabo. V zadnjem delu s pomočjo tehnologije Angular, ki za izgradnjo uporablja jezik TypeScript, ustvarimo aplikacijo.
Keywords: Spletne aplikacije, skriptni jezik, TypeScript, Angular
Published: 07.11.2018; Views: 709; Downloads: 98
.pdf Full text (1,55 MB)

32.
Uporaba programskega jezika Kotlin za razvoj mobilnih aplikacij
Rok Rovan, 2018, undergraduate thesis

Abstract: Namen diplomskega dela je preučiti in predstaviti programski jezik Kotlin ter osvojiti njegove koncepte na področju razvoja aplikacij za mobilno platformo Android. Podana je krajša predstavitev programskega jezika ter njegovih ključnih lastnosti, nekoliko več poudarka pa je na samih konceptih jezika, kot so osnovni podatkovni tipi, razredi in njihove lastnosti, razširitvene funkcije ter lambda izrazi. Pri opisu konceptov so podane primerjave s programskim jezikom Java. Sledi zasnova aplikacije, opis uporabljenih orodij in tehnologij ter, na podlagi zasnove, implementacija same mobilne aplikacije.
Keywords: programski jezik kotlin, programski jezik java, razvoj mobilnih aplikacij
Published: 07.11.2018; Views: 917; Downloads: 145
.pdf Full text (1,61 MB)

33.
Mobilna aplikacija za učenje osnov programiranja
Matic Verčko, 2017, undergraduate thesis

Abstract: Med izdelavo diplomskega dela smo se podrobneje seznanili z izobraževalno tehnologijo in izdelavo aplikacij na operacijskem sistemu Android. Namen dela je bila izdelava mobilne aplikacije za učenje osnov programiranja. Pri izdelavi aplikacije smo se omejili na mobilno aplikacijo za učenje programskega jezika Java na operacijskem sistemu Android. Najprej smo predstavili izobraževalno tehnologijo, nato pa nadaljevali z opisom najboljših aplikacij za učenje programiranja in s predstavitvijo njihovih skupnih značilnosti. Nato smo pri načrtovanju izdelali diagram primera uporabe in diagram zaslonskih slik. Na koncu smo predstavili še razvoj aplikacije, kjer smo opisali uporabljena orodja, njene funkcionalnosti in navedli možne prihodnje izboljšave.
Keywords: Android, Android mobilna aplikacija, učenje osnov programiranja, izobraževalna tehnologija
Published: 09.10.2018; Views: 915; Downloads: 135
.pdf Full text (3,11 MB)

34.
Comparison of JWT and OAuth 2.0 for authorisation and authentication in rest services
Vid Visočnik, 2018, master's thesis

Abstract: The thesis addresses the area of using token authentication and authorisation for software products that, for synchronization and communication purposes, take advantage of underlying REST services. Given that REST service focuses on the use of HTTP protocols, and that REST in its own principle requires being stateless, developers need to address issues regarding user identification, authentication, and authorisation in a stateless manner. In the thesis, we will also show the proper use of security protocols that are part of the HTTP specification, and how to transmit and encrypt sensitive data properly between two endpoints. We will do so by implementing a server and client and, furthermore, present the communication flow needed for ensuring a strong security policy that prevents system vulnerabilities and security flaws by implementing REST service that is stateless and, for the purpose of user identification, uses two of the most common token authentication implementations, OAuth 2.0 and JWT. Furthermore, we will compare the basic principles and concepts of the two user identification frameworks and analyse the benefits of both structurally and what to use in which given situation.
Keywords: REST services, OAuth 2.0, JWT, token authentication, communication security, authorisation, authentication
Published: 17.07.2018; Views: 574; Downloads: 143
.pdf Full text (3,43 MB)

35.
Programske platforme za vključitev elementov igre v resne spletne aplikacije
Ines Marko, 2018, master's thesis

Abstract: Pojem igrifikacija je najenostavneje povzeti kot vključitev elementov igre v neigralnem kontekstu. Elemente igre tako danes najdemo že v mnogih resnih spletnih aplikacijah, kjer je njihov namen ohranjanje motivacije uporabnika in delanje aplikacije privlačnejše s ciljem, da se uporabniki redno vračajo k njeni uporabi. Namen naše magistrske naloge je torej podrobneje predstaviti igrifikacijo, njeno uporabo v resnih spletnih aplikacijah, obstoječa programska orodja za vključitev elementov igre in nazadnje izdelati še svojo lastno spletno aplikacijo z vključenimi elementi igre.
Keywords: Igrifikacija, elementi igre, programske platforme, spletne aplikacije.
Published: 17.07.2018; Views: 477; Downloads: 62
.pdf Full text (3,61 MB)

36.
Sodobne mobilne aplikacije za motoriste
Klemen Hudobreznik, 2018, undergraduate thesis

Abstract: Namen diplomskega dela je bila raziskava področja o sodobnih mobilnih aplikacijah za motoriste. Opravili smo analizo že obstoječih aplikacij. Analizirali smo le tiste, ki so bile na trgu najbolj uporabljene. Ker so vse aplikacije v angleščini, smo se odločili implementirati svojo mobilno aplikacijo za operacijski sistem Windows Phone. Najprej smo naredili zasnovo ter na podlagi te zasnove implementirali aplikacijo. Poudarek v aplikaciji je bila funkcionalnost beleženja poti ter funkcionalnost CrashAlert. Na koncu smo podali še možne izboljšave za prihodnji razvoj.
Keywords: mobilna aplikacija, motocikel, pametni mobilni telefon, Windows Phone
Published: 17.07.2018; Views: 1038; Downloads: 151
.pdf Full text (2,72 MB)

37.
Social networks as a medium for establishing long-term relationships between customers and brands
Matija Županić, 2018, master's thesis

Abstract: Social networks have become a big part of our everyday life. They have shaped our everyday lives, the way we communicate, express ourselves and the way we think. The main idea of this research is to explore and show to what extent and in what way do social networks facilitate the promotion of brands among younger users/audience, and what is their role in building a long-term relationship between the customer and the brand
Keywords: social networks, branding, establishing relationships between a costumer and a brand
Published: 26.06.2018; Views: 509; Downloads: 64
.pdf Full text (2,24 MB)

38.
Pametni telefon kot plačilno sredstvo
Klemen Hrastnik, 2018, master's thesis

Abstract: V magistrskem delu smo na začetku predstavili področje mobilnega plačevanja z vidika delovanja, vključenih akterjev, področja varnosti in različnih pristopov. Predstavili smo stanje in rešitve razvoja mobilnega plačevanja v Sloveniji in po svetu. V nadaljevanju smo predstavili ponudnike programskih vmesnikov, ki omogočajo integracijo storitev mobilnega plačevanja v mobilne aplikacije. Za vsakega izmed ponudnikov storitev plačevanja smo predstavili proces integracije programskega vmesnika v mobilno aplikacijo na operacijskem sistemu Android. Cilj magistrskega dela je preučitev obstoječih programskih vmesnikov, ki omogočajo mobilno plačevanje, pri čemer smo se osredotočili na učinkovitosti in zmožnosti uporabe le-teh. Obravnavane programske vmesnike smo ovrednotili in ocenili po preferencah in potrebah razvijalca mobilnih rešitev.
Keywords: mobilno plačevanje, primerjava, varnost, programski vmesnik, API, integracija
Published: 09.05.2018; Views: 615; Downloads: 152
.pdf Full text (3,07 MB)

39.
Razvoj aplikacij na platformi android wear
Žiga Vehovec, 2017, undergraduate thesis

Abstract: V diplomskem delu predstavimo pomen nosljivih tehnologij in se osredotočimo na razvoj aplikacij za pametne ure, ki jih poganja Googlov operacijski sistem Android Wear. Predstavimo, kaj platforma omogoča ter njene pomanjkljivosti in omejitve. Z usvojenim znanjem nato razvijemo aplikacijo, ki uporablja vse glavne koncepte razvoja na omenjeni platformi ter prikaže povezavo med platformama Android in Android Wear.
Keywords: Nosljive tehnologije, Android, Android Wear, Pametne ure
Published: 27.10.2017; Views: 1308; Downloads: 98
.pdf Full text (2,59 MB)

40.
Razvoj aplikacije za davčne blagajne s pomočjo programske platforme Xamarin
Gašper Sevčnikar, 2017, undergraduate thesis

Abstract: V diplomskem delu smo preučili proces davčnega potrjevanja računov in možnost hkratne vpeljave procesa na platformi Android in iOS. Sam proces smo razdelili na več korakov in jih posamično preučili. Na osnovi pridobljenega znanja smo s pomočjo platforme Xamarin izdelali prototip. Ugotovili smo, da proces davčnega potrjevanja računov zahteva uporabo vrsto različnih tehnik, katerih način zagotavljanja se kljub uporabi prenosljive rešitve, zaradi specifičnih lastnosti posameznih platform, razlikuje.
Keywords: davčno potrjevanje računov, blagajne, Xamarin, cross-platform, Android, iOS
Published: 27.10.2017; Views: 1241; Downloads: 128
.pdf Full text (4,01 MB)

Search done in 0.32 sec.
Back to top
Logos of partners University of Maribor University of Ljubljana University of Primorska University of Nova Gorica